Output 98e53aae2ebcb34cc5f6e26fd1296dce41456942764cbaec79c205165f04a126:3

value
450633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b7d913608ba4fad722594c4069cb3547882b3e7 OP_EQUAL
address
38aB2Vg35r4aq7CDsAxe8pFmDzeWxMKvcL
transaction
98e53aae2ebcb34cc5f6e26fd1296dce41456942764cbaec79c205165f04a126
confirmations
185357
spent
true